Installation
Preparation
- Remove all debris from the area.
- Grade and shape area to desired contours.
- Peat Moss can be added to improve the composition of the soil. Use 2 to 4 bales of 6 cu. ft. size per 100 sq. metres if desired.
- Top Soil should be available to a depth of 8 to 10 cm. If this amount of top soil is not available, it must be added.
- Prepare the soil by rototilling to a depth of 8 to 10 cm. rototilling first one way, and then the other way.
- Add Fertilizer at the rate of 10 Kilograms per 100 sq. metres and rototill or rake to a depth of 5 cm. Recommended fertilizer 5-20-20 or similar ratio.
- Rake top 3 cm. to a smooth, even surface, and roll lightly to show up any depressions.
- Sod should be laid as soon as possible. In no case later than 24 hours after delivery.
Installation
- Have the ground completely prepared before you order your sod.
- People who are not accustomed to physical labour should pace themselves accordingly and if necessary get help from friends.
- Lay sod immediately upon delivery.
- Locate a straight line, such as a curb or driveway, or run a taut string up the middle of the area to be sodded. Work along this line to establish the first row.
- With a rake, smooth the area immediately ahead of sodding.
- Lay in Brick-Work fashion.
- Make sure all joints are butted tightly together without overlapping.
- Staking is advisable on extreme slopes.
- To fit non rectangular edges, and small areas, cut the sod with a knife or hatchet.

- Go over the area with a one-third filled roller to press the roots to the soil.
- Saturate the area with water immediately.
- Twenty millimeters of water in the first hour does more than sixty millimeters three hours later.
- Your newly sodded lawn generally needs mowing after 6-7 days.
